Learn how to enrich data analytics with GenAI without writing a line of code.
During this event, we will explore a fraud detection use case and we will exploit the multi-language capabilities of GenAI to automatically generate custom alert messages.
During this hands-on workshop you will get familiar with the free low-code tool KNIME Analytics Platform, techniques for fraud detection, and the use of GenAI via the KNIME AI Extension (Labs).
Completely new to KNIME? We’ve got you covered! We will start with an introduction to KNIME Analytics Platform, making it easy to follow along even for newbies!
Without any coding experience you will learn to:
- Detect frauds in investment contracts visually and using statistical techniques
- Prompt engineer an LLM via the OpenAI integration
- Create a vector store from a corpus of different types of investment contracts (the knowledge base)
- Build and deploy a data app to display email alerts and make it available to authenticated users on a web browser
Other KNIME AI integrations we will discuss include GPT4All, Hugging Face, Chroma, FAISS and more.
